統(tǒng)計工具在自動化缺陷檢測中扮演著重要角色,它們通過數(shù)據(jù)分析和過程控制,幫助提升缺陷檢測的效率和準(zhǔn)確性。
1. 數(shù)據(jù)分析與缺陷預(yù)測:
統(tǒng)計工具能夠收集和分析缺陷檢測過程中產(chǎn)生的大量數(shù)據(jù),包括缺陷類型、出現(xiàn)頻率、分布位置等。
通過對這些數(shù)據(jù)的分析,統(tǒng)計工具可以預(yù)測未來可能出現(xiàn)的缺陷,為開發(fā)團隊提供預(yù)警,使他們能夠提前采取措施進行預(yù)防。
2. 過程控制與優(yōu)化:
統(tǒng)計過程控制(SPC)等工具能夠監(jiān)控缺陷檢測過程,確保檢測過程的穩(wěn)定性和一致性。
當(dāng)檢測過程出現(xiàn)異常波動時,統(tǒng)計工具能夠及時發(fā)出警報,幫助團隊快速定位問題并采取措施進行糾正。
3. 提升檢測效率與準(zhǔn)確性:
通過自動化測試和靜態(tài)代碼分析等統(tǒng)計工具,可以實現(xiàn)對軟件代碼的全面、快速檢查,提高缺陷檢測的效率和準(zhǔn)確性。
這些工具能夠自動發(fā)現(xiàn)潛在的缺陷和問題,減少人工檢查的時間和成本,同時提升軟件的質(zhì)量和穩(wěn)定性。
4. 輔助決策與持續(xù)改進:
統(tǒng)計工具提供的數(shù)據(jù)和分析結(jié)果可以為開發(fā)團隊提供決策支持,幫助他們制定更有效的缺陷檢測策略和改進措施。
通過持續(xù)的數(shù)據(jù)收集和分析,團隊可以不斷優(yōu)化缺陷檢測流程和方法,提升整體的開發(fā)效率和軟件質(zhì)量。
統(tǒng)計工具在自動化缺陷檢測中發(fā)揮著至關(guān)重要的作用,它們通過數(shù)據(jù)分析、過程控制、提升檢測效率與準(zhǔn)確性以及輔助決策與持續(xù)改進等方面,為軟件開發(fā)團隊提供了有力的支持。